一種分布式實時能耗數(shù)據(jù)的監(jiān)測系統(tǒng)及方法
【專利摘要】本發(fā)明涉及一種分布式實時能耗數(shù)據(jù)的監(jiān)測系統(tǒng)及方法,系統(tǒng)包括依次連接的傳感器模塊、單片機控制模塊、數(shù)據(jù)上傳模塊、數(shù)據(jù)服務(wù)器、Web服務(wù)器及用戶終端,所述的單片機控制模塊按照預(yù)設(shè)的讀取時間間隔對傳感器模塊進行數(shù)據(jù)讀取,并傳送至數(shù)據(jù)上傳模塊,所述的數(shù)據(jù)上傳模塊將數(shù)據(jù)上傳至數(shù)據(jù)服務(wù)器保存,用戶終端通過Web服務(wù)器向數(shù)據(jù)服務(wù)器查詢能耗信息,所述的Web服務(wù)器根據(jù)用戶終端請求對數(shù)據(jù)進行分析后,將分析結(jié)果反饋給用戶終端。與現(xiàn)有技術(shù)相比,本發(fā)明具有數(shù)據(jù)采集效率高、操作方便快捷、應(yīng)用面廣以及實用性強等優(yōu)點。
【專利說明】一種分布式實時能耗數(shù)據(jù)的監(jiān)測系統(tǒng)及方法
【技術(shù)領(lǐng)域】
[0001]本發(fā)明涉及設(shè)備能耗監(jiān)控領(lǐng)域,尤其是涉及一種分布式實時能耗數(shù)據(jù)的監(jiān)測方法。
【背景技術(shù)】
[0002]當前信息技術(shù)突飛猛進的發(fā)展,使得互聯(lián)網(wǎng)已深入到人們的生活和工作之中,互聯(lián)網(wǎng)的普及使得信息方便地收集與分享成為可能。與此同時,傳感器技術(shù)也在近些年來得到了很快的發(fā)展,各種傳感器的小型化及低廉的價格使得通過其獲取有價值的信息及挖掘相應(yīng)信息中的有價值的知識成為了一個新的研究熱點。不論是將這些提取出來的知識通過可視化手段提供給用戶,或是通過對知識的分析進一步給控制器提供輸入從而對設(shè)備等進行控制,都將會是一個十分有意義和價值的過程,會給人們的生活帶來更大的便利。
[0003]在我國,從上世紀九十年代開始興起數(shù)據(jù)分析與可視化平臺這方面的研究,而最早的數(shù)據(jù)分析與可視化平臺主要應(yīng)用在工業(yè)環(huán)境當中,平臺的主要監(jiān)測對象是工廠的各種設(shè)備,如鍋爐,機床等等,主要目的是通過對工廠能耗的監(jiān)測與數(shù)據(jù)反饋,來尋求節(jié)能手段。除此之外,另一個目的在于,通過這種監(jiān)測手段,可以預(yù)先設(shè)定上下限值,當設(shè)備的監(jiān)測參數(shù)超過上下限時,在監(jiān)測平臺提供報警信息。綜上所述的這類可視化平臺雖然有一定的實用價值,但對象較為單一,僅僅應(yīng)用在工廠中,并且所用到的監(jiān)測傳感器數(shù)量眾多且一般價格不菲,監(jiān)測到的數(shù)據(jù)一般通過專用總線上傳至工廠內(nèi)部專用服務(wù)器,且沒有充分利到如今正迅速發(fā)展的互聯(lián)網(wǎng)。
[0004]隨著物聯(lián)網(wǎng)技術(shù)的發(fā)展,一類運用物聯(lián)網(wǎng)技術(shù)的數(shù)據(jù)分析與可視化平臺應(yīng)運而生,這類平臺采用無線傳感器技術(shù)來進行數(shù)據(jù)采集和上傳,相比應(yīng)用在工廠環(huán)境中的平臺更具有靈活性,數(shù)據(jù)上傳一般通過GPRS或者CDMA網(wǎng)絡(luò)的方式也較有線方式大大提升了方便性,節(jié)約了成本。但是,這類平臺登錄使用方式受限,沒有針對時下普及的智能手機和平板電腦給出相應(yīng)的使用解決方案。另外,GPRS和CDMA網(wǎng)絡(luò)都是電信運營商的商業(yè)網(wǎng)絡(luò),并不是免費使用的資源,同時,二者的上傳速度都比較慢,如果遇到數(shù)據(jù)上傳量較大的情況,就會影響整個平臺系統(tǒng)的工作。
[0005]總的來說,以上這兩類數(shù)據(jù)分析與可視化平臺監(jiān)測的都是傳統(tǒng)的電能數(shù)據(jù),并不符合當前大數(shù)據(jù)思想潮流,而且,由于缺少不同種類的傳感器,采集到的數(shù)據(jù)缺乏全面性,因而僅僅能夠做到電量數(shù)據(jù)的查看,使得最終分析的結(jié)果及預(yù)測的結(jié)果都較為單一。
[0006]目前,研究者們提出了一些對平臺的數(shù)據(jù)分類進行改進的方法,即通過在傳感器的數(shù)據(jù)上傳端事先進行格式的定義,之后按照預(yù)先定義好的規(guī)則,來區(qū)分具體是哪一項設(shè)備上傳的數(shù)據(jù)。這種方法有兩個主要的缺點:第一,設(shè)計好數(shù)據(jù)定義格式之后,需要對平臺中的每一個傳感器進行配置,增加了工作量。第二,這樣的設(shè)計方法需要對每一個要監(jiān)測的設(shè)備配置傳感器,增加了成本。
【發(fā)明內(nèi)容】
[0007]本發(fā)明的目的就是為了克服上述現(xiàn)有技術(shù)存在的缺陷而提供一種可實現(xiàn)數(shù)據(jù)分析與可視化的分布式實時能耗數(shù)據(jù)的監(jiān)測系統(tǒng)及方法。
[0008]本發(fā)明的目的可以通過以下技術(shù)方案來實現(xiàn):一種分布式實時能耗數(shù)據(jù)的監(jiān)測系統(tǒng),其特征在于,包括依次連接的傳感器模塊、單片機控制模塊、數(shù)據(jù)上傳模塊、數(shù)據(jù)服務(wù)器、Web服務(wù)器及用戶終端,所述的單片機控制模塊按照預(yù)設(shè)的讀取時間間隔對傳感器模塊進行數(shù)據(jù)讀取,并傳送至數(shù)據(jù)上傳模塊,所述的數(shù)據(jù)上傳模塊將數(shù)據(jù)上傳至數(shù)據(jù)服務(wù)器保存,用戶終端通過Web服務(wù)器向數(shù)據(jù)服務(wù)器查詢能耗信息,所述的Web服務(wù)器根據(jù)用戶終端請求對數(shù)據(jù)進行分析后,將分析結(jié)果反饋給用戶終端。
[0009]所述的用戶終端包括計算機、智能手機和平板電腦。
[0010]所述的數(shù)據(jù)上傳模塊采用WiFi技術(shù)。
[0011]一種分布式實時能耗數(shù)據(jù)的監(jiān)測方法,其特征在于,包括以下步驟:
[0012](I)將整個監(jiān)測區(qū)域劃分成多個監(jiān)測點,每個監(jiān)測點下有多個能耗設(shè)備和一個傳感器模塊;
[0013](2)將每個監(jiān)測點下的能耗設(shè)備的額定功率及額定電流錄入數(shù)據(jù)服務(wù)器的數(shù)據(jù)庫中;
[0014](3)每個監(jiān)測點的傳感器模塊以預(yù)設(shè)的頻率間隔采集監(jiān)測點的功率及電流數(shù)據(jù);
[0015](4)數(shù)據(jù)上傳模塊將傳感器模塊采集到的數(shù)據(jù)傳輸至數(shù)據(jù)服務(wù)器,數(shù)據(jù)服務(wù)器將當前接收到的值與上一次接收到的值進行比較后得到差值,并判斷該差值是否小于預(yù)設(shè)的閾值,是則執(zhí)行步驟(6),否則說明存在能耗設(shè)備被打開或關(guān)閉,執(zhí)行步驟(5);
[0016](5)將差值與數(shù)據(jù)服務(wù)器中各個能耗設(shè)備的額定值進行比較,選取最為相近的額定值,并由此額定值得到對應(yīng)的能耗設(shè)備;
[0017](6)根據(jù)各個能耗設(shè)備的開關(guān)情況得到其能耗情況,并將能耗情況記錄存儲在數(shù)據(jù)服務(wù)器中,用戶終端通過Web服務(wù)器向數(shù)據(jù)服務(wù)器請求查詢。
[0018]所述的單片機控制模塊對傳感器模塊采集的數(shù)據(jù)進行濾波處理后傳輸至數(shù)據(jù)上傳模塊。
[0019]所述的濾波處理為均值濾波或高斯濾波。
[0020]用戶終端通過訪問網(wǎng)站頁面的方式,通過Web服務(wù)器向數(shù)據(jù)服務(wù)器請求查詢,從而對數(shù)據(jù)服務(wù)器中的數(shù)據(jù)進行可視化處理并展示,同樣,數(shù)據(jù)分析的結(jié)果也通過網(wǎng)站頁面來展示。
[0021]所述網(wǎng)站頁面使用最新的bootstrap技術(shù),使頁面層和邏輯層進行分離,這樣可以做到對不同分辨率的自適應(yīng),也可方便地直接對頁面進行打包處理后生成手機或平板等用戶終端可使用的程序,真正做到對不同設(shè)備的兼容,用戶不需要安裝任何的程序,只需要用瀏覽器登錄就可以使用并獲得完整的體驗。
[0022]與現(xiàn)有技術(shù)相比,本發(fā)明具有以下優(yōu)點:
[0023]1、傳感器模塊與數(shù)據(jù)服務(wù)器之間采用無線WiFi方式傳輸數(shù)據(jù),方便快捷;
[0024]2、基于Web的技術(shù),用戶終端通過網(wǎng)站訪問即可接入到數(shù)據(jù)服務(wù)器,無需安裝程序,同時支持計算機,智能手機和平板電腦,操作便捷,應(yīng)用面廣;
[0025]3、Web服務(wù)器具有查詢和推送功能,既可以根據(jù)用戶終端請求查詢數(shù)據(jù),又可以將信息推送至用戶終端,同時還可以與現(xiàn)有的微信、微波等社交系統(tǒng)進行交互,提升用戶使用的興趣度和活躍度;
[0026]4、本發(fā)明數(shù)據(jù)分類方法在每個監(jiān)測點下僅安裝一個傳感器進行監(jiān)測,大大地減少了監(jiān)測成本,而且管理上也更加便捷,實用性強。
【專利附圖】
【附圖說明】
[0027]圖1為本發(fā)明系統(tǒng)的結(jié)構(gòu)框圖;
[0028]圖2為本發(fā)明方法的流程示意圖。
【具體實施方式】
[0029]下面結(jié)合附圖和具體實施例對本發(fā)明進行詳細說明。
[0030]如圖1所示,一種分布式實時能耗數(shù)據(jù)的監(jiān)測系統(tǒng),其特征在于,包括依次連接的傳感器模塊1、單片機控制模塊2、數(shù)據(jù)上傳模塊3、數(shù)據(jù)服務(wù)器4、Web服務(wù)器5及用戶終端,所述的單片機控制模塊2按照預(yù)設(shè)的讀取時間間隔對傳感器模塊I進行數(shù)據(jù)讀取,并傳送至數(shù)據(jù)上傳模塊3,所述的數(shù)據(jù)上傳模塊3將數(shù)據(jù)上傳至數(shù)據(jù)服務(wù)器4保存,用戶終端通過Web服務(wù)器5向數(shù)據(jù)服務(wù)器4查詢能耗信息,所述的Web服務(wù)器5根據(jù)用戶終端請求對數(shù)據(jù)進行分析后,將分析結(jié)果反饋給用戶終端。所述的用戶終端包括計算機6、智能手機7和平板電腦8。所述的數(shù)據(jù)上傳模塊3采用WiFi技術(shù)。
[0031]如圖2所示,一種分布式實時能耗數(shù)據(jù)的監(jiān)測方法,其特征在于,包括以下步驟:
[0032]步驟101,將整個監(jiān)測區(qū)域劃分成多個監(jiān)測點,每個監(jiān)測點下有多個能耗設(shè)備;
[0033]步驟102,在每個監(jiān)測點下,判斷是否有新添加入這個監(jiān)測點的能耗設(shè)備,是則對新添加的設(shè)備進行額定功率及額定電流的數(shù)據(jù)錄入;
[0034]步驟103,在每個監(jiān)測點下布置一個用于數(shù)據(jù)監(jiān)測的傳感器模塊,傳感器模塊以預(yù)設(shè)的頻率間隔采集監(jiān)測點的功率及電流數(shù)據(jù),并傳送至單片機控制模塊;
[0035]步驟104,單片機控制模塊對接收到的數(shù)據(jù)進行均值濾波或高斯濾波處理后傳輸至數(shù)據(jù)上傳模塊;
[0036]步驟105,數(shù)據(jù)上傳模塊將每個監(jiān)測點下的額定功率及額定電流錄入數(shù)據(jù)服務(wù)器的數(shù)據(jù)庫中,數(shù)據(jù)服務(wù)器將當前接收到的值與上一次接收到的值進行比較后得到差值,并判斷該差值是否小于預(yù)設(shè)的閾值,是則執(zhí)行步驟107,否則說明存在能耗設(shè)備被打開或關(guān)閉,執(zhí)行步驟106 ;
[0037]步驟106,將差值與數(shù)據(jù)服務(wù)器中各個能耗設(shè)備的額定值進行比較,選取最為相近的額定值,并由此額定值得到對應(yīng)的能耗設(shè)備;
[0038]步驟107,根據(jù)各個能耗設(shè)備的開關(guān)情況得到其能耗情況,并將能耗情況記錄存儲在數(shù)據(jù)服務(wù)器中,用戶終端通過Web服務(wù)器向數(shù)據(jù)服務(wù)器請求查詢。
[0039]本發(fā)明用戶終端可通過訪問網(wǎng)站的方式實現(xiàn)數(shù)據(jù)顯示、能耗模型預(yù)測以及產(chǎn)生報表等功能,還可以用來進行不同種類信息的相關(guān)分析,如結(jié)合能耗信息及用戶個人信息可以拿來分析不同年齡段人群的能耗消費習(xí)慣等,進而可以得出一些傳統(tǒng)方法無法得出但同時又十分有價值的信息。
【權(quán)利要求】
1.一種分布式實時能耗數(shù)據(jù)的監(jiān)測系統(tǒng),其特征在于,包括依次連接的傳感器模塊、單片機控制模塊、數(shù)據(jù)上傳模塊、數(shù)據(jù)服務(wù)器、Web服務(wù)器及用戶終端,所述的單片機控制模塊按照預(yù)設(shè)的讀取時間間隔對傳感器模塊進行數(shù)據(jù)讀取,并傳送至數(shù)據(jù)上傳模塊,所述的數(shù)據(jù)上傳模塊將數(shù)據(jù)上傳至數(shù)據(jù)服務(wù)器保存,用戶終端通過Web服務(wù)器向數(shù)據(jù)服務(wù)器查詢能耗信息,所述的Web服務(wù)器根據(jù)用戶終端請求對數(shù)據(jù)進行分析后,將分析結(jié)果反饋給用戶終端。
2.根據(jù)權(quán)利要求1所述的一種分布式實時能耗數(shù)據(jù)的監(jiān)測系統(tǒng),其特征在于,所述的用戶終端包括計算機、智能手機和平板電腦。
3.根據(jù)權(quán)利要求1所述的一種分布式實時能耗數(shù)據(jù)的監(jiān)測系統(tǒng),其特征在于,所述的數(shù)據(jù)上傳模塊采用WiFi技術(shù)。
4.一種基于權(quán)利要求1所述的系統(tǒng)的分布式實時能耗數(shù)據(jù)的監(jiān)測方法,其特征在于,包括以下步驟: (1)將整個監(jiān)測區(qū)域劃分成多個監(jiān)測點,每個監(jiān)測點下有多個能耗設(shè)備和一個傳感器模塊; (2)將每個監(jiān)測點下的能耗設(shè)備的額定功率及額定電流錄入數(shù)據(jù)服務(wù)器的數(shù)據(jù)庫中; (3)每個監(jiān)測點的傳感器模塊以預(yù)設(shè)的頻率間隔采集監(jiān)測點的功率及電流數(shù)據(jù); (4)數(shù)據(jù)上傳模塊將傳感器模塊采集到的數(shù)據(jù)傳輸至數(shù)據(jù)服務(wù)器,數(shù)據(jù)服務(wù)器將當前接收到的值與上一次接收到的值進行比較后得到差值,并判斷該差值是否小于預(yù)設(shè)的閾值,是則執(zhí)行步驟(6),否則說明存在能耗設(shè)備被打開或關(guān)閉,執(zhí)行步驟(5); (5)將差值與數(shù)據(jù)服務(wù)器中各個能耗設(shè)備的額定值進行比較,選取最為相近的額定值,并由此額定值得到對應(yīng)的能耗設(shè)備; (6)根據(jù)各個能耗設(shè)備的開關(guān)情況得到其能耗情況,并將能耗情況記錄存儲在數(shù)據(jù)服務(wù)器中,用戶終端通過Web服務(wù)器向數(shù)據(jù)服務(wù)器請求查詢。
5.根據(jù)權(quán)利要求4所述的一種分布式實時能耗數(shù)據(jù)的監(jiān)測方法,其特征在于,所述的單片機控制模塊對傳感器模塊采集的數(shù)據(jù)進行濾波處理后傳輸至數(shù)據(jù)上傳模塊。
6.根據(jù)權(quán)利要求5所述的一種分布式實時能耗數(shù)據(jù)的監(jiān)測方法,其特征在于,所述的濾波處理為均值濾波或高斯濾波。
【文檔編號】H04L29/08GK103825936SQ201310692675
【公開日】2014年5月28日 申請日期:2013年12月17日 優(yōu)先權(quán)日:2013年12月17日
【發(fā)明者】陳啟軍, 顧純池 申請人:同濟大學(xué)